The Accounts Payable Specialist is responsible for the accurate and timely processing of vendor invoices, payment administration, account reconciliations, and maintenance of accounts payable records. This role will partner closely with purchasing, operations, receiving, and finance teams to ensure proper invoice matching, adherence to company policies, and successful vendor relationships.
The ideal candidate has experience in a manufacturing, distribution, or inventory-driven environment and thrives in a fast-paced setting with multiple priorities.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
- Process high-volume vendor invoices accurately and efficiently.
- Perform three-way matching of purchase orders, receiving documents, and invoices.
- Review invoices for proper approvals, coding, and supporting documentation.
- Prepare and process weekly check runs, ACH payments, wire transfers, and other payment methods.
- Maintain vendor records and ensure compliance with company policies and tax requirements.
- Reconcile vendor statements and promptly resolve discrepancies.
- Respond to vendor inquiries and maintain positive supplier relationships.
- Assist with month-end close activities, including accruals and accounts payable reconciliations.
- Monitor and track outstanding invoices and payment schedules.
- Collaborate with Purchasing and Operations teams regarding inventory purchases and vendor issues.
- Ensure compliance with internal controls and audit requirements.
- Support external audits by providing requested documentation and schedules.
- Assist with process improvements to increase efficiency and accuracy within the accounts payable function.
- Perform additional accounting and administrative duties as assigned.
